A large lottery jackpot has been won in Ontario.

The $5 million Lotto 6/49 classic jackpot was won in Wednesday’s draw.

The Ontario Lottery and Gaming Corporation told INsauga.com that the ticket was sold somewhere in Simcoe County.

It marks the third time this month that the classic jackpot has been won. On March 5, the prize was split between two tickets both purchased on OLG.ca. On March 8, a ticket sold in Quebec was the sole winner.

READ MORE: Odds of winning the lottery in Canada get better when this happens

Multiple other big prizes went to Ontario ticketholders in the most recent draw, including two for the second prize, each worth $105,904.20.

One was sold in Niagara Falls and the other in Essex County, the OLG said.

Also, two tickets won $1 million on Encore; one was sold in Niagara Region and the other in Oxford County.
